  • I've had the same thing and it comes and goes. I had it pretty bad on the left side early part of second trimester and I am now entering my third trimester and its back.  it hurts when I get up after I've been sleeping or sitting in one position for awhile. I don't think mine is sciatica b/c it is just around my hip/buttocks and doesn't run down my full leg. try getting prenatal massage or a heat pad to help alleviate pain. 
  • I was actually just asking my midwife about it yesterday...I have pain on my right hip going into my buttocks. It does run down my leg a little bit but only after my hip/butt has been hurting for a while. I wasn't sure what it was either because I always thought sciatica ran down your leg. She told me it was indeed sciatica (probably combined with round ligament pain) and to try doing a yoga cat pose (getting down on the floor on my hands and knees and arching my back to stretch out the muscles) several times a day.
